RENOVATION PLANNING: PROJECT DESCRIPTION

Location: Northeast corner of Via de la Valle and Interstate 5, City of San Diego
 
Project Goal: Create a high-quality, lifestyle center that enhances the community and provides significant retail amenities for residents and visitors.
 
Proposed Project: Renovation and expansion of retail and commercial space to upgrade the center.
 

*

New retail and office space includes:
  * One-of-a-kind retailers and possibly complementary national chain stores
  * Boutique office uses such as medical and insurance services
  * Whole Foods Market
*
Parking expansion resulting in 1,035 spaces
  * Surface parking: 457 spaces
  * Parking structure: 481 spaces
  * Increase of 249 parking spaces from the current 7,856 spaces
 Timing:
 
*
Plan submitted to the City of San Diego in March 2008
  * Permit process with City expected to take approximately 9 to 18 months.
  * If the city requests an EIR, the document will be prepared and submitted; public hearings will then follow.

*

Construction to begin in 2010.

 

 
Zoning:
 

*

The project fits within the existing community commercial zoning and is within the limits allowed by the city's General Plan and Land Development Code.
